National Honor Society
Editorial
The National Honor Society for Dance Arts exists to recognize artistic merit, leadership, and academic achievement in students studying dance, as well as to foster an appreciation for dance as a true art for worthy of recognition and prestige.
Central Midwest Ballet is proud to host a chapter to encourage and reward our students' achievements in the academic world.
The editorial is a project of our Society designed to give students the opportunity to create and share interviews, opinions, and articles with our community. Led by an Honor Society Editor, these articles are written, selected, and edited by members of the Society.
